Recreation

Recreation at Galisteo Dam consists of hiking and bike riding across the dam and its scenic trails. Many visitors just come out and enjoy the tranquil view and relax reading a book while absorbing the warmth of the New Mexico sun.

The historic section of the Camino Real Trail that is within the fee boundaries is called the Alamitos Section. The trail is a remaining example of the Comino Real de Tierra Adentro, also known as the King’s Highway, that was used to bring settlers into New Mexico from Mexico and Spain.
